Javascript 如何使ReactJS中的onChange文本具有响应性

Javascript 如何使ReactJS中的onChange文本具有响应性,javascript,css,reactjs,Javascript,Css,Reactjs,我正在创建一个输入表单,访问者可以立即看到他们正在键入的内容,但是当我尝试调整屏幕宽度时,如果您键入了大量文本,当屏幕宽度很小时,将显示一个滚动条X。换言之,我如何才能使其响应 从“React”导入React; 导出默认类表单扩展React.Component{ 建造师(道具){ 超级(道具); 此.state={ 数据:空, 标题:“请在此输入字段中输入内容,然后查看发生的情况:)” } this.updateState=this.updateState.bind(this); }; 房地产

我正在创建一个输入表单,访问者可以立即看到他们正在键入的内容,但是当我尝试调整屏幕宽度时,如果您键入了大量文本,当屏幕宽度很小时,将显示一个滚动条X。换言之,我如何才能使其响应

从“React”导入React;
导出默认类表单扩展React.Component{
建造师(道具){
超级(道具);
此.state={
数据:空,
标题:“请在此输入字段中输入内容,然后查看发生的情况:)”
}
this.updateState=this.updateState.bind(this);
};
房地产(东){
this.setState({data:e.target.value});
}
render(){
var myStyle={
填充:30,
颜色:“黑色”,
显示:“块”,
背景颜色:“e2f7fd”,
玛金托普:10
}
返回(
{this.state.header}
{this.state.data}
);
}
}

您需要将
wordwrap:break-word
添加到您的
标记中。如果单词超出视口,则会将其打断为换行符

h4{
单词包装:打断单词;
}
Ajhsvd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svv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sdjahvsvjha